Have had a strange experience working with after effects with 4k files. When i export using quicktime and h264 i get a 2000X2000 file. I think this is a codec limitation. But then what other ways do i have of getting a 4k compressed file from after effects?

Btw magix editor pro outputs h264 .mp4 files perfectly.
Title: Re: 4k compressed video from aftereffects
Post by: ccbcc on December 05, 2016, 06:23
QT sucks, that's why Adobe created Adobe Media Encoder. It sucks a little bit less. You can use that to export to h264 at 4k from After Effects.

Choose Export using Media Encoder, or just drag your After Effects comp into Media Encoder.

Don't try to put h264 in the .mov container, QT won't do this above a certain resolution. In Media Encoder, use the MP4 container to render to whatever resolution you need.
Title: Re: 4k compressed video from aftereffects
Post by: ccbcc on December 06, 2016, 03:15
BTW, don't render interframe codecs like h264 directly from After Effects, the efficiency will be very low because it needs to evaluate multiple frames for encoding, and the After Effects render cue is not really made to do this.
That's why Adobe recommends using Media Encoder.

Now Media Encoder has it's own set of problems.. (might show up when doing 32bit/channel compositing for example)
